Application of a 1000 ton jaw crusher per hour
A 1000-ton per hour jaw crusher is a large-scale crushing equipment used in various mining, quarry, and aggregate applications. The primary function of a jaw crusher is to reduce large chunks of raw material into smaller particles, typically in a range of 10-50 mm. The 1000-ton per hour capacity of the crusher allows for efficient processing of large volumes of material, making it an ideal choice for mining, construction, and infrastructure projects.
Here are some common applications for a 1000-ton per hour jaw crusher:
1. Mining: Jaw crushers are commonly used in the mining industry to process ore and extract valuable minerals. They are particularly useful for primary crushing of large chunks of ore, which can then be further processed in downstream equipment.
2. Quarrying: In the quarrying industry, jaw crushers are used to crush large rocks and extract aggregate for construction materials. The 1000-ton per hour capacity of the crusher allows for efficient production of construction materials like sand, gravel, and crushed stone.
3. Infrastructure projects: Jaw crushers are essential for infrastructure projects such as road construction, where large volumes of aggregate are required. The crusher can process raw materials like limestone, granite, and basalt into suitable aggregate for road construction.
4. Recycling industry: Jaw crushers are also used in the recycling industry to process waste materials, such as concrete, asphalt, and bricks, into reusable aggregate. The 1000-ton per hour capacity ensures efficient processing of large volumes of waste materials.
5. Environmental remediation: Jaw crushers can be used in environmental remediation projects to process contaminated materials, such as soil and debris, into smaller, more manageable particles for proper disposal or further treatment.
